Water Features in LEGO Cities: Rivers, Canals, and Waterfront Building

A LEGO city without water usually looks finished but never quite alive. Add a river cutting through the middle, a canal lined with modulars, or a working marina, and the same collection of buildings suddenly reads as a real place with a reason for its layout. Water gives a city an edge to build toward and a reason for bridges, boardwalks, and docks to exist in the first place.

This guide walks through the four techniques that come up most when AFOLs start adding water to a custom city: building water that actually looks like it moves, bridging it well, integrating waterfront properties without them looking like they are drowning, and building marinas that hold up to close inspection. There is also a section on smaller water features for anyone working with limited table space.

Building Rivers and Canals That Actually Look Like Water

The biggest giveaway of a beginner water build is a single flat layer of blue plates. Real rivers have depth, movement, and colour variation, and getting those three things into a LEGO build is mostly a question of layering rather than any exotic parts.

Layering for Depth

Most convincing canal and river builds use several bricks of depth in the water itself, so there is a visible drop from the pavement down to the riverbed rather than water sitting flush with the street. A dark blue base a few plates down, built up in stages toward the edges, gives the impression of a channel rather than a puddle. Colour and Texture Tricks

Dark blue at the centre, regular blue toward the banks, and a scattering of trans-clear plates or tiles on top is close to the standard palette AFOLs reach for when they want a sense of current. The trans-clear pieces catch light differently to the solid blue underneath them, which does a lot of the work of suggesting movement without any actual motion. Studs-on-top sections with round trans-clear plates arranged in loose swirls can suggest a slow eddy or a spot where the current bends around a support.

Breaking Up Flat Water

Large open stretches of water can still look static even with good layering, so most builders add small distractions on the surface. A couple of minifigure boats, a scattering of ducks, or reeds and small vegetation along the banks all break up the eye’s read of a flat plane. Bridges That Earn Their Keep

A river or canal is only interesting if something has to cross it, and bridges are one of the more satisfying builds in a waterfront city because they combine structure with visible personality.

Simple Beam Bridges

For anyone new to bridge building, or for the smaller, quieter corners of a city, a beam bridge built from standard bricks across two piers is the easiest place to start. These do not need any specialised parts, hold their shape well, and can be dressed up later with railings and lamp posts once the basic structure is solid.

Arches and SNOT Details

Arch bridges built from curved slopes give a canal a more historic or European feel, and they read especially well over narrower channels where the arch shape is fully visible above the water line. Getting the underside of the arch clean usually means leaning on SNOT building techniques, since studs-not-on-top assembly is what lets the curve sit smoothly instead of looking blocky from below.

Multi-Support Bridges for Taller Boats

If your marina or dock plans include taller boats, a single low beam bridge will block them, so a multi-support “staircase” bridge that steps up toward the centre span solves the clearance problem while still looking intentional. These work particularly well on the kind of raised, Venetian-style canal builds where the walkways already sit above the water line, since the bridge just continues that existing height change.

Making Waterfront Streets Feel Like Waterfront Streets

The most common mistake in waterfront city sections is building houses flush with the water, which makes them look like they are sitting in the river rather than beside it.

Raising the City Above the Water Line

Most convincing canal cities raise the pavement, promenade, or street level one to two bricks above the water itself. That small change does two things at once: it gives bridges and retaining walls somewhere real to land, and it stops the buildings from visually merging into the water below them. Retaining Walls and Sea Walls

A stepped or sloped retaining wall between the raised street and the water does a lot of quiet work. Colour gradients from tan through to a darker nougat or reddish brown are a common way to suggest a stone or brick sea wall without it looking like a single flat colour block, and a section built on a 16-stud module with a mix of plates and support clips gives a rusted, industrial waterfront feel if that suits your city’s theme better than a clean stone quay.

Beaches and Boardwalks as Buffers

Where a full retaining wall feels too heavy for the scene, a beach or boardwalk works as a softer buffer between buildings and water. A gentle colour gradient from tan to a lighter sand tone in front of a row of houses reads as a natural shoreline, while a simple boardwalk of tan or brown tiles achieves the same separation with a more built-up feel. Either option keeps the water from looking like it is lapping directly at someone’s front door.

Marinas and Docks That Hold Up to Scrutiny

Docks and marinas are where waterfront building gets genuinely technical, since the goal is something that looks thin and delicate while still holding boats securely in place.

Pylons, Jumpers, and Half-Stud Offsets

Jumper plates are the standard trick for getting a half-stud offset, which lets pylons and supports sit slightly narrower than a full stud width and immediately look less chunky. Round bricks and bar-and-clip assemblies used as pylons give piers that thin, slightly irregular look of real wooden or metal dock supports, rather than the uniform look of stacked standard bricks.

Spacing Berths and Piers

Consistency matters more than any individual clever technique here. Spacing pylons roughly five studs apart along a pier, with about four studs between the pier and the retaining wall, keeps boat berths even and gives the whole structure a planned, rather than improvised, feel. Starting From an Official Set

Official LEGO marina and harbour sets are a reasonable starting point if you would rather modify something proven than design pylons from scratch. Treat the set as the base module, then extend the quay, add extra berths, and blend the colours into your existing waterfront rather than leaving it as an obviously separate piece. Beyond the Basics: Height and Small Spaces

Two techniques are worth knowing even if they are not the first thing most people build.

Raising sections of your canal and street network onto different levels, connected by short staircases and small bridges, adds real visual drama to a waterfront district and mirrors what Venetian-style canal cities do with their walkways. At the other end of the scale, a small fountain or pocket pond is a good way to bring water into a courtyard, park, or plaza corner without committing to a full canal system. A dark blue core topped with a thin layer of trans-clear tiles gives a shallow, still-water look that suits a small basin far better than the deeper layering used for a river.

Building Your Own Waterfront

None of these techniques need to be used all at once. A single canal with one well-built bridge and a raised street is already a step up from flat blue plates, and marinas, retaining walls, and multi-level canals can all be added later as your city grows.
